- 4.5 (24)·Moderate·7.1 km·Est. 2.5–3 hrVaried circular hiking trail in the Nagelfluhkette Nature Park, Bavaria. A fairly easy hike in the Allgäu, for which you should plan between two and three hours walking time. There are a few more strenuous climbs. The route leads around the wooded Ochsenkopf, to the "Judenkirche" rock formation and to the "Hirschsprung" rock breakthrough. Highlights of the hike: - Several rock formations worth seeing - Ochsenberg - Idyllic forest paths
- Moderate·13.7 km·Est. 4–4.5 hrIdyllic stretch of road in the Allgäu, Bavaria. The 17th stage of the Himmelsstürmer route impresses with a cascading waterfall and picturesque landscapes. From Fischen in the Allgäu, the route leads through Obermaiselstein and Langenwang to the Illersprung. The destination of this stage is the winter sports centre of Oberstdorf. Highlights: - Illersprung - Maderhalm - Spa gardens
